Nới lỏng / vô hiệu hóa chính sách mật khẩu


7

Bất cứ ai có thể hướng dẫn tôi đi đúng hướng về cách nới lỏng hoặc vô hiệu hóa chính sách mật khẩu mạnh? Muốn làm điều đó mà không cần sử dụng plugin. Tôi đang điều hành một trang web không công khai và không cần bảo mật mạnh mẽ. nhập mô tả hình ảnh ở đây


1
Không có "chính sách mật khẩu mạnh" trong wordpress
Mark Kaplun

2
Chà, bạn không thể tạo một mật khẩu đơn giản, nó sẽ chỉ chấp nhận mật khẩu rất mạnh, khi bạn tạo một tài khoản với tư cách là người dùng. Có lẽ "chính sách" không phải là từ đúng. make.wordpress.org/core/2015/07/11/passwords-strong-by-default
MrCalvin

1
Không phải khi tạo tài khoản quản trị viên hoặc tạo tài khoản người dùng trong phần phụ trợ. Đó là khi người dùng tạo tài khoản của riêng mình ở ngoại vi. Trong trường hợp của tôi bằng cách sử dụng plugin thương mại điện tử WooCoomerce. Nhưng cho đến nay tôi có thể đọc chính sách mật khẩu mạnh này là một tính năng cốt lõi của WP, không được cung cấp bởi plugin. Nhưng tôi thấy nó RẤT hạn chế và tôi muốn vô hiệu hóa nó hoặc nới lỏng nó. Tôi đã thêm một màn hình vào câu hỏi của tôi.
MrCalvin

1
đó là một dịch vụ cốt lõi của WP. Họ đã triển khai thư viện có tên "zxcvbn", được tạo bởi Dropbox vào năm 2012.
MrCalvin

3
Tôi đã làm .... nhưng tôi có thêm niềm tin vào wordpress.stackexchange ;-)
MrCalvin

Câu trả lời:


10

Điều này sẽ làm điều đó :-)

add_action( 'wp_print_scripts', 'DisableStrongPW', 100 );

function DisableStrongPW() {
    if ( wp_script_is( 'wc-password-strength-meter', 'enqueued' ) ) {
        wp_dequeue_script( 'wc-password-strength-meter' );
    }
}

Tôi tìm thấy giải pháp ở đây .


Điều này đã không làm việc cho tôi. Tôi thậm chí đã thử đổi nó thành'password-strength-meter'
Flimm

0

Chỉ cần cập nhật câu trả lời này:

add_action( 'wp_print_scripts', 'DisableStrongPW', 100 );

function DisableStrongPW() {
    if ( wp_script_is( 'user-profile', 'enqueued' ) ) {
        wp_dequeue_script( 'user-profile' );
    }
}

Có gì thay đổi không? Phiên bản WP mới? Bây giờ không chơi với WP.
MrCalvin

0

Hiện tại không thể thay đổi các yêu cầu về độ mạnh của mật khẩu. Bạn chỉ có thể tắt chức năng này hoàn toàn bằng cách loại bỏ tập lệnh mật khẩu:

add_action( 'wp_print_scripts', 'DisableStrongPW', 100 );

function DisableStrongPW() {
    if ( wp_script_is( 'user-profile', 'enqueued' ) ) {
        wp_dequeue_script( 'user-profile' );
    }
}

Để thay đổi độ mạnh tối thiểu của mật khẩu, tôi có thể đề xuất plugin này được xây dựng trên cùng một thư viện và tích hợp độc đáo vào thương mại điện tử: https://wordpress.org/plugins/wc-password-st cường-sinstall /


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.